In contextDeuteronomy 7:1

when LORD your God brings you into the land that you going there to possess it drives out many nations from before you the Hittite and the Girgashite and the Amorite and the Canaanite and the Perizzite and the Hivite and the Jebusite seven nations many and mighty than you
